About the Miniature American Shepherd
The Miniature American Shepherd resembles a small Australian Shepherd. True herders in spite of their compact size, Minis are bright, self-motivated workers and endearingly loyal and lively companion dogs who have an affinity for horses.
The Miniature American Shepherd shares many physical traits with its forebear the Australian Shepherd'¿only on a smaller scale. Females stand between 13 and 17 inches at the shoulder; males range from 14 to 18 inches. Despite their size, Minis are every inch a true herding dog: energetic, versatile, rugged, and extremely bright. The eye-catching coat comes in black, blue merle, red, and red merle. (The merle will exhibit in any amount marbling, flecks, or blotches.) Minis move with the smooth and agile step of a dog built for hard work on punishing terrain.

Miniature American Shepherd Health
Miniature American Shepherds are generally healthy dogs, and responsible breeders test their stock for health conditions, communicating with other dedicated breeders to work together for breed health and preservation of the breed's unique qualities. Regular visits to the vet for checkups and parasite control help to ensure the dog a long, healthy life.
Recommended Health Tests
Hip Evaluation
Ophthalmologist Evaluation
NAD - Neuroaxonal Dystrophy (Miniature American Shepherd Type) DNA Test
Multidrug Sensitivity (MDR1) - DNA Test
HSF4 - Hereditary Cataracts (Australian Shepherd Type) - DNA Test
Progressive Retinal Atrophy, PRCD (PRA-prcd, PRCD) - DNA Test

How much Gabapentin can I give my Miniature American Shepherd?
For a typical Miniature American Shepherd (30 lbs), the recommended Gabapentin (gabapentin) dose is 68–136 mg per dose — approximately 1 × 100mg tablet. This is given every 8–12 hours for pain, anxiety & seizures.
Always confirm the exact dose with your veterinarian. Factors like age, health conditions, and other medications can affect the right dose for your specific Miniature American Shepherd.
How much Trazodone can I give my Miniature American Shepherd?
For a typical Miniature American Shepherd (30 lbs), the recommended Trazodone (trazodone) dose is 27–68 mg per dose — approximately 1 × 50mg tablet. This is given every 8–12 hours for anxiety & sedation.
Always confirm the exact dose with your veterinarian. Factors like age, health conditions, and other medications can affect the right dose for your specific Miniature American Shepherd.
How much Rimadyl can I give my Miniature American Shepherd?
For a typical Miniature American Shepherd (30 lbs), the recommended Rimadyl (carprofen) dose is 27–60 mg per dose — approximately 2 × 25mg tablets. This is given once or twice daily for pain & inflammation (nsaid).
Always confirm the exact dose with your veterinarian. Factors like age, health conditions, and other medications can affect the right dose for your specific Miniature American Shepherd.
